Right now I am starting to think of a baby bag for the expecting mom. For a late spring/early summer baby, a bag adorned with flowers is practical and fun just like the Petunia Pickle Bottom Dogwood Blossom Bag. All that is packed into this bag is what is truly important for a mom with baby on hip, but the color arrangement is beautiful, including a brown/teal/raspberry/tan floral brocade. The slue of add-ons include a shoulder strap with a cell phone holder, a key clip, front and side pockets, a detachable stinky diaper pouch (we know how bad the smell gets), water-resistant liner making it easy to clean, four bottle pockets, a wipe case, a changing station, and ample room at 14″H x 15″W x 4 1/2″D. The price is right ($175 through Neiman Marcus), and in my opinion the bag has all a mom could want. What do you mother’s think?
